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their performance and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ment replicates the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By adjusting vir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to explore various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

Engine Control Unit Simulators for Volvo Trucks: Virtual Testing Grounds

Developing and refining the Electronic Control Units (ECUs) which Volvo trucks necessitates meticulous testing in various range of simulated situations. ECU simulation software facilitates engineers to develop highly realistic virtual laboratories that replicate the demands of real-world driving scenarios. These simulations provide a safe and controlled setting for testing ECU performance under uncommon conditions, such as varying temperatures, terrain, and weights.

  • Benefits of using ECU simulation software include reduced development time, cost savings through avoidance of physical prototypes, and the ability to pinpoint potential issues early in the design process.
  • Volvo Truck's commitment to innovation is the development of sophisticated ECU simulation software which constantly being enhanced to accurately model the intricacies of their vehicles.
